Orthodox Terminology


MASTER PDF Print E-mail
MASTER - 1)When speaking with a Bishop, you should say "Bless, Despota [Thés-po-ta]" (or "Vladika [Vlá-dee-ka]" in Slavonic, "Master" in English). It is also appropriate to say, "Bless, Your Grace" (or "Your Eminence," etc.). You should end your conversation by asking for a blessing again. This is in respect to the bishop's teaching ministry  (ie, a school master).

2) (an appellation or Title of Jesus)  "But be not ye called Rabbi: for one is your Master, even Christ; and all ye are brethren." Matt 23:8
